LITTLE v. CITY OF LOCUST

No. 8620SC501.

349 S.E.2d 627 (1986)

Edward Miles LITTLE and Robert Morgan v. CITY OF LOCUST, North Carolina Zoning Board of Adjustment and the Locust, North Carolina City Council.

Court of Appeals of North Carolina.

November 4, 1986.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

No brief filed for petitioner appellees.

Steven F. Blalock and Brown, Brown, Brown & Stokes by Richard Lane Brown, III, Albemarle, for respondent appellants.


PHILLIPS, Judge.

These three proceedings for certiorari were brought in the Stanly County Superior Court to obtain a judicial review of three decisions made by the Zoning Board of Adjustment of the City of Locust. Two of the decisions denied petitioner Little's application to establish a mobile home park on certain of his land, and the other denied the application of petitioner Morgan to put a mobile home on a lot that Little contracted to sell him.
